This is a unique and accessible guide to Japanese corporatism. It profiles 25 leading Japanese corporate groupings and charts the structures, key relationships and features of 65 sectors of the Japanese economy from advertising to travel agencies, from biotechnology to semi-conductors. Each of the 90 sections contains a diagram or chart, and an objectively-written text from one of Japan's leading investigative journalists. These provide an overview of Japanese business in the second half of the 1990s - who is leading, who is declining in importance, which sectors are most depressed, which are in a state of flux, what problems confront each of the major groups.
